Unfortunately you wont be able to align this set with a B&K 415. The 415 is for the more modern 44 MHz IF, while the VT-71 uses the older 21 MHz IF.
Are you referring to the coil in the canister with the 1N34 detector diode ? It corresponds to A4 in the Sams alignment info. It affects the video IF curve along with A5 and A6. You'll need a sweep generator with markers and scope to properly adjust those coils. I use a Wavetek 1002 for my alignments. |

If you have a scope, you can look for sound waveforms on pin 6 of V11B, 2nd sync clipper (second half 12SN7). If there is sound there, then it must be a problem with C38 or the connections to C38. I also see a weird three-way connection to the bottom of R29, with two leads going to the same electrical point in the sound section above. I wonder if this is a mistake in the SAMS. Maybe the horizontal line should be broken between these two leads and not to the right of them. |
